Washington : The US President Donald Trump allegedly paid an adult movie star a whopping sum of 130,000 dollars to stay quite over his alleged affair with her, said a media report.

Trump's lawyer straight away rejected the claims and said his client was not in relationship with the adult movie star 12 years ago.

The Wall Street Journal on Friday reported that longtime Trump Organization attorney Michael Cohen oversaw the payment in the final days of the 2016 presidential election.

Cohen did not say anything over the claims made in the report, but denied any kind of sexual encounter with the lady.

Cohen also showed the journal an email, apparently signed by “Stormy Daniels,” that reportedly read: “Rumors that I have received hush money from Donald Trump are completely false.”

The journal reported the news by quoting people closely related in the matter and did not claim to have seen any documents substantiating the agreement.

A photo on Clifford’s MySpace account shows her posing with the Donald Trump. The picture dates back to July 2006.

The Trump campaign denied any affair and American Media Inc, which owns the Enquirer, said: “AMI has not paid people to kill damaging stories about Mr Trump.”
